I’M GOING TO KEEP THAT IN HOUSE THIS TIME. >> MIKE, WHAT WAS, FROM A BASKETBALL STANDPOINT, WHAT WAS MISSING TO BE ABLE TO WIN THIS SERIES. >> WELL, I JUST I THINK YOU LOOK AT THE WAY THAT THEY PLAYED, YOU KNOW, AND THEIR MOVEMENT, THEIR BODY MOVEMENT, THEIR CONNECTIVITY IN A SENSE THAT, YOU KNOW, THEIR, THEIR IQ, THE THINGS THAT THEY WERE DOING, THE ADJUSTMENTS THEY WERE MAKING WERE JUST A LEVEL ABOVE US. YOU KNOW, WE WERE JUST A STEP SLOW WITH ALL THOSE THINGS WHICH KIND OF GAVE THEM, YOU KNOW. YEAH, THEY WERE THEY WERE LIKE ON ONE STRING DEFENSIVELY. THEY HAD A PUPPETS ON ONE STRING. THEY HAD A PLAN, THEY EXECUTED IT AND THEY DIDN’T DEVIATE FROM IT. YOU KNOW THOSE GUYS REALLY, REALLY LOCKED IN ON THAT. AND YOU CAN TELL ON BOTH ENDS OF THE FLOOR IT DIDN’T MATTER. YOU KNOW WHO SCORED, WHO HAD THE BALL. THEY WERE JUST FINDING FINDING THE OPEN PERSON AND MAKING THE RIGHT READS AND THINGS THAT, YOU KNOW, WE’VE GOTTEN BETTER AT, BUT WE’RE STILL WORKING TOWARDS I THINK. SO, YOU KNOW, WE GOT A LOT OF ROOM TO GROW AND GET BETTER AT IT. >> YOU KNOW, LAST QUESTION TO JASON. >> MIKE ORIENT SEEMED LIKE WATCHING THEM PLAY DEFENSE KIND OF REMINDED ME OF WATCHING YOU GUYS IN LIKE THE DENVER SERIES A YEAR AGO, JUST THE PHYSICAL TENACITY AND REALLY TAKING IT TO THEM. NOT A BAD DEFENSE THIS YEAR BY ANY STRETCH, BUT NOT AT THAT LEVEL. WHAT IS IT GOING TO TAKE IN YOUR MINDS, OR IS IT POSSIBLE TO GET BACK TO THAT LEVEL OF DEFENSE? >> OKAY, YOU HAD. US. YOU KNOW, RIGHT NOW I’M NOT SURE. BUT I KNOW THAT, YOU KNOW, THE FRUSTRATING PART IS THAT WE’VE WE’VE WE’VE HAD THAT LEVEL OF DEFENSE AND THAT WE NEED TO, YOU KNOW, WHATEVER THAT IS TO GET IT BACK. WE HAVE TO FIND THAT THAT EFFORT, THAT ATTENTION TO DETAIL. AT THIS STAGE, I THINK IT WAS MORE THE DETAILS THAT WE WERE SLIPPING ON, NOT SO MUCH THE EFFORT, NOT SO MUCH THE PERSONNEL. WE HAD A LOT OF GUYS THAT CAN GUARD A LOT OF GUYS THAT THAT, YOU KNOW, ONE ON ONE CAN GUARD, YOU KNOW, TEAM DEFENSE AND STUFF LIKE THAT. BUT IT WAS SLIPPAGE ON THE NEXT STEPS, YOU KNOW WHAT I MEAN. LIKE THE, THE HIGHER IQ THINGS THAT WE HAVE TO JUST GET BETTER AT. SO I THINK
